Using nmap to scan ports
Ascertain To Use Nmap To Scan Mean Open Ports
Traditionally you crapper protect devices be in charge of your local mesh with a firewall. But how dance you know provided your firewall psychoanalysis working? Or granting it’s even running diggings in the be a burden that you organized it?
Firewalls don’t defend against every mugging, and some attackers target firewalls, jabbing holes to constitute their attacks smooth.
This is wheel scanning comes in.
Review with Nmap pump up an easy consume to peek smash into your network become calm see exactly what services that waiter or desktop research paper making available.
In that article, we’ll take delivery of you through pour down the drain Nmap to upon vulnerabilities in your network.
What Is Nmap?
Nmap progression one of primacy most popular near versatile network scanners for both attackers and defenders. Inlet originally started significance just a thing for viewing splash TCP and UDP ports, but has grown into influence bread and dispersion network scanner detail IT professionals slab attackers.
Nmap was head released just money the unix recoil system in 1997.
In 2000, uncluttered version for Windows was added. Strange there, the rip open source project was continuously improved wornout and added manuscript by the retreat community.
Nmap can having an important effect scan pretty still anything if extinct runs on unmixed network, and level has a native scripting language.
Nmap scripts, also get out as NSE scripts, are like dignity evolved Pokemon hatred of Nmap. Awe won’t quite necessitate them for essential scans, but though your scanning inevitably evolve, they trust great for automating and finding dim or specific vulnerabilities in your field.
Ports, Explained
Before we make available any further, it’s important to settle a very visible component to direction scanning: ports!
Ports move backward and forward essentially the holes that route conspicuous kinds of document and web transportation on a mesh. If an Earnings address is materialize the physical place of birth of your dynasty, then ports burst in on the various doors and windows defer let things cage up and out.
Web movement on the web in your application even runs draw ports.
For dispute, if you breed https://blumira.com into your browser’s URL rod and hit line, the browser denunciation actually slapping blue blood the gentry port right indict the end preceding that URL. That is because HTTPS and many starkness generally run go on a go-slow what is christened a standard hope. In this sample, your browser psychiatry actually requesting https://blumira.com:443.
The :443 refers to the HTTPS front door, scold tells the movement where to plow into once it reaches your house. That is also literal with IP Addresses; 8.8.8.8:53 refers figure out the DNS agree to on Google’s marketplace DNS server.
The port’s status — unstop, closed, or filtered — refers knowledge the traffic well-organized port accepts, quiet to having custody at your encroachment door.
Either clumsy one gets hem in and the back is closed, goodness port is direct and everyone gets in, or it’s filtered and certain people move to and fro let in. Fine tuning is generally grandeur job of simple network or code firewall, and gather together be done rip off the network epitomize the device itself.
Magnanimity services running settlement those ports pour out generally one go two types: UDP or TCP.
Make public this article, amazement will just period the main difference: UDP typically refers to one-way telecommunications (sending a letter) and TCP practical two-way communication (using the phone). That matters when perusal because Nmap longing generate very contrastive results and options for TCP vs UDP.
Now that amazement know a ritual more about ports, wouldn’t it suspect great to take a list tip off them and what they do?
Nmap actually keeps put in order list and conventionally updates it. Nevertheless, port numbers total mostly arbitrary weather not specifically inept to a think service. So, assimilate example, HTTPS possibly will run on tightfisted 8443 instead handle 443 or Protocol on port 8080. The port distribution is generally neglected up to significance operating system limit software listening data that port.
Nmap does its worst to try reprove discover the fit as well slightly the port.
It’s surpass to understand nobleness difference between out local network current publicly-facing networks. Repellent services have marvellous very different sanctuary and risk ambience when exposed honest vs locally.
Here lap up services and their default ports turn would potentially robust if exposed without delay the internet:
- SSH | Default Port: 22
- RDP | Lack Port: 3389; every now 80 and 443 to handle verification
- DNS | Default Port: 53
- SMB | Leaving out Port: 139 (Older version), 445 (Newer TCP-based version)
- FTP | Default Port: 21
- Protocol | Default Port: 80 or 8080
- HTTPS | Default Port: 443 or 8443
- Screen Application Administration | Default Port: 8080, 8443
Here rummage port ranges tolerate be aware of:
- 1-1023 are leadership “well-known” ports amazement referred to early.
- 1024-49152 are called recorded ports. These ports have varying patriotism when trying cross-reference figure out what service is say on them.
- 49152–65535 safekeeping known as brisk ports, so they are usually randomised within this distribution. Bittorrent is companionship example that uses this range.
Pointed can also practice Wikipedia’s list delineate common port aplenty to service mappings as a model point.
How To Set a date for Nmap
You can put in nmap on repeat different device types, including a laptop, desktop, server life even a Boo Pi.
- First, healthier to https://nmap.org/download concentrate on follow the remit to download righteousness latest stable cipher for your flicker out of order system.
If you’re wondering why position site looks like so outdated, that’s thanks to it is perfectly old but unmoving going strong there this day. Venture you are alluring for a background GUI version, depart is called Zenmap and it abridge pre-selected as breath option with dignity Windows installer.
- Confirm Nmap working by actuation your preferred bid line tool come into view CMD or Terminating and typing own print out representation version installed.
Or, you can pioneer Zenmap from your applications folder comfort program files folder.
- Venture you have issues, or if category in nmap takings an error make certain the command bash not found, found sure you plainspoken not install toy with in an vote location. If unexceptional, just change directories in the demand line to roam location and big business again.
If you’re running an EDR solution on nobility same device, obvious may generate dire alerts once Nmap is installed well again when you initiate scanning. This esteem because attackers earn Nmap as in triumph. You can straightforwardly acknowledge the alerts or mark them as resolved. Granting you’re performing accepted scanning from honourableness device or automating the scans, boss about may want turn to create a incorrect positive rule stiff-necked for that ploy if possible.
Getting In motion With Nmap
Now ramble Nmap is installed, let’s get scanning!
Prime, fire up your command line be remorseful GUI. Typing wish perform a leaving out scan for hasten ports on nobleness domain name scanme.nmap.org. Nmap provides that server to drink out different scans.
If order about want to read over something else, brainstorm in the device’s DNS name secondary IP address.
Closest, you can brainchild in a global subnet that translates to “scan nature in this screen range.” You focus on even scan distinction device Nmap obey installed on breakout within. For go wool-gathering, type the hostname, localhost, or righteousness IP 127.0.0.1 have some bearing on Nmap’s command’s arranged.
Mug Beyond Default Perusal
Neglect scanning is call for an ideal alleyway to detect idea attacker poking acidity on your mesh.
The goal anticipation to find stall remediate weak symptom or vulnerabilities coach in your network in the past an attacker finds them. The brute difference between great normal scan challenging how most attackers scan is done in the pings.
Considering that we run unornamented Nmap with ham-fisted options, Nmap eminent sends a thumping to the mechanism to determine granting it’s online at one time performing time overwhelming and not-so-stealthy scans.
However, most additional firewalls — regular built-in desktop incline — have dexterous feature that ignores random pings getaway other devices. Stroll will shut assert any results untainted a big abundance of devices glass your network.
Attackers throne circumvent this clank a technique hollered syn scanning.
Syn scanning bypasses stroll ping, and fair-minded reaches out honest to each play a part and asks venture it’s open. Unmixed threat actor sends a syn carton with a influence to connect go on whatever port they want.
Because of illustriousness way TCP protocols work, the wrinkle 2 is supposed obstacle respond with unmixed syn/ack packet cruise tells the detector whether they gawk at connect.
If depiction device was obstructed, or if grandeur port was over, the targeted stationary sends an rst/ack packet that fundamentally means ‘go away.’ Once Nmap receives that response, department store sends another loads known as well-organized rst, which for the most part translates to “I changed my consent about connecting.”
An offender using syn review is similar down a burglar milky around a part and quietly catch every door gleam window to model who was habitation and if plebeian of them equalize open.
The begin approach, on loftiness other hand, go over the main points like ringing each doorbell and feat a scene.
Best turkey small screen seriesHow To Spot Syn Scans Encompass Nmap
To get prestige most out infer Nmap from unembellished security perspective, it’s crucial to transfix flags. Think exert a pull on flags as settings or commands forcible Nmap how acquiescence work. Flags as a rule begin with – or –. Nmap has two wintry weather flag categories, announce types and options.
This is habitually formatted like nmap .
Running certain scans will require keeper privileges, so sophisticated Windows it’s stroke to start overtake running as admin or in MacOS or Linux handle sudo. To honour a basic syn scan, that would be or
You can collected combine most flags, but scan class flags only admit mixing TCP post UDP types.
Desert would be substance like
Let’s hold you want fall prey to just check assuming SSH (port 22) is open describe your firewall. Gather the -p (for port) and order it the wave backwards and forwards number to check:
The -Pn flag compel scanning a sui generis incomparabl device is plain and does righteousness majority of what most people demand.
It basically does a default develop scan, but in want performing pings.
How Tip off Scan Like Resourcefulness Attacker
First, identify your network subnets have a word with the device prickly are scanning You need commerce either be philosophy that network ache for be able adopt reach it. Theorize a basic inner network has unembellished device address drawing 192.168.0.1., you throng together scan that adequate subnet by count the network subnet and mask owing to the target mask:
To scan dual subnets, just limb them in together:
Resist scan the all-inclusive 192.0.0.0 or 10.0.0.0 space, just cut back the subnet veneer as needed (for example, /16 digest /8).
This discretion take a government longer because phenomenon are checking now and then possible address.
If ready to react would like rap over the knuckles automate this, it’s important to see Nmap’s different outputs. The two persist in outputs are spick grepable format angst the flag -oG or XML be equivalent -oX. Both options will want skilful filename and method afterwards; for example:
ingress
In spite of that if you get rid of that out ( ) Nmap decision just create grand file with interpretation hostname to goodness directory you pour working in.
On condition that you’re planning forethought doing regular check you can urge the flag –append-output to keep rank same file station append results combat the end love a log keep a record.
Straight-faced if we lay that all align it might flick through like this.
Don’t draw a blank to add sudo or run chimp an administrator.
Jagged can also pinpoint host operating systems in Nmap unresponsive to adding the -O flag. However, that is not 100% accurate and even-handed mostly useful send off for determining which machinery that random Skim address is proportionate with. It’s as well not ideal hire mass scanning, brand it will the makings a bit deafening and add onedimensional time to your scans.
You equalize better off need any concerning uncap ports and authenticate doing more scans to determine influence OS.
Level Up Study With NSE Scripts
Long ago you’ve experimented portend syn scanning, set your mind at rest can use Find scripts to discover vulnerabilities within your network.
NSE scripts have a seizure use cases.
If sell something to someone found a innkeeper with open RDP ports, you would want to have a collection of if that apparatus is vulnerable appraise attack on lose one\'s train of thought port. Nmap has plenty of brawny vulnerability NSE scripts that can acquaint you if meander device is vulnerable.
Exceptional catch-all script baptized vulners can likewise be useful.
Examination with that would look like this:
That should output uncouth vulnerabilities nmap throne scan for good turn their related CVEs.
In that you can import tax all of that with a only command line baggage, automation becomes adequately easy; run your desired script fulfil something such bring in Task Manager asset Windows, launchd used for MacOS and cron for Linux.
This necessity give you organized good baseline on account of well for what devices on your network are knowledge. You may carbon copy surprised at what you find — especially if you’re not running firewalls on each gremlin.
Cluster scanning!
Blumira: Security in favour of IT Teams
Scanning arrange a deal Nmap, and weighing scales free domain protection assessment, can fix up with provision more visibility win your environment, nevertheless for more assurance you’ll need simple threat detection shaft response solution.
Blumira is designed retrieve busy IT teams, with fast sharing and an easy-to-use interface that doesn’t require cybersecurity expertise.
Cobble together cloud SIEM make sense threat detection gleam response detects with alerts you in or with regard to suspicious behavior critical your environment tolerable that you glance at stop an concern early enough allocate prevent damage.
Go on finding we letter is accompanied competent a security playbook, giving you dim-witted recommendations on at any rate to remediate doublecross attack. Our foundation team of consolation analysts is every time available to recipe questions on nevertheless to interpret well-organized finding, or arrangement other security benefit.
Go off free edition level-headed easy to deploy; IT and relaxation teams can advantage seeing immediate safe keeping value for their organizations.